    Ok so for you people who didn’t follow the video:
    1. Stack different leads
    2. Stack at least three octaves
    3. Sidechain everything to your drums.
    For dubstep/riddim:
    1. Add variety in your Basses
    2. Sidechain to drums
    And pitch slides always make your drops go hard.

    Btw. There is a scale highlighter feature in FL Studio's piano roll. In the piano roll, go to Helpers > Scale Highlighter and then select the letter and type of scale you want. Aeolian is the same as natural minor. This makes the lighter lines/notes in your piano roll the notes of the scale you choose.     a good rule for you up & coming composer/producers (and non-theory gurus) is to avoid playing the root with your right hand, use your left and start your right hand on the 3rd then you'll naturally create a 7th or 9th and it'll add some harmonic density to your track.
